Women’s Tennis Finishes Play At Cornell Fall Invite

Women’s Tennis Finishes Play At Cornell Fall Invite

Day Three Results

ITHACA, N.Y. – The Cleveland State women's tennis team wrapped up action at the Cornell Fall Invitational Sunday, with freshman Victoria Bensimon leading the way for the Vikings.

"We didn't have as good of a final day as I would have liked, but overall for our first tournament of the season we did okay," head coach Brian Etzkin said. "Victoria was the standout performer of the day, picking up a singles and doubles win for us. Throughout the weekend we were able to learn a lot about what we need to work on moving forward, and what we need to focus on to improve for next weekend."

Benismon posted CSU's lone singles victory on the day, earning a 6-1, 6-3 straight-set victory over Binghamton's Shea Brodsky in the consolation bracket of the B Flight. Bensimon was also part of CSU's doubles victory Sunday, as she teamed with Mathilde Orange for an 8-3 victory over a duo from Albany.

After reaching the finals of the C Flight with three wins over the first two days, Ellen Folkers fell in the championship match Sunday, 6-1, 6-0 to Madison Cohen of Akron.

The Vikings will continue action next weekend, competing in the Ball State Invitational from Friday, Sept. 20 through Sunday, Sept. 22.
